This summary assesses the proposed joint venture between Varnholt Industries and Quellis Marine to manufacture tidal pumps at the Drenmoor facility. Modelled returns reach breakeven in year three under conservative volume assumptions, though currency exposure and tooling costs remain the principal risks. Treasury recommends a capped initial contribution with staged commitments tied to certification milestones. Counsel has cleared the draft heads of terms. The confidential business-plan note is appended directly below for board eyes only.

board note of kafof-yahag: Druaelox Foods plans to raise the Holwyn list price by 35 percent in July.

## Account Recovery — Inventory Reconciliation Job

If the Tellhaven reconciliation job's service account is locked, do not restart the worker pool. Verify the nightly run on the Bramwick shard completed or was cleanly aborted, then open a recovery ticket with your sponsor's approval noted. At the restore prompt, authenticate the service account with the recovery passphrase below.

vault phrase of fafop-hahop = ralys-kasion-normir-belix-silys-fendor

# Flaglight Rollouts — Approvals

Quick version for on-call: any rollout touching more than 5% of traffic needs an approval in Flaglight before the ramp continues. Kill switches don't need approval — just flip them and note it in the incident channel. Scheduled ramps pause automatically if error budget burns hot. If you're stuck at 2 a.m. with a pending approval, there's one person authorized to override, and that's the approver below.

account owner for tagep-bafof: Norael Gilax Juleth

**Q: Why is the autocomplete index on Searchlet so slow after a deploy?**

A: The Trigram rebuild job runs for roughly twenty minutes post-deploy, during which suggestion latency can triple. This is expected. If latency stays degraded beyond thirty minutes, check the indexer pod for OOM restarts before escalating. For persistent slowness, the Findery indexing team handles pages and can be reached below.

escalation mailbox, tadug-bagag: gileth@nelvroforge.corp